How Do Blood Tests Uncover Causes of Hair Loss in the UK?
Assessing Hormone Levels to Diagnose Hair Loss
Blood tests evaluate hormone levels, including testosterone and dihydrotestosterone (DHT), which are frequently associated with hair loss in the UK. These assessments yield crucial data that can inform effective management strategies tailored to individual needs.
Understanding hormone levels is vital for diagnosing conditions like androgenetic alopecia, a common form of hair loss. By identifying hormonal imbalances, healthcare providers can suggest appropriate treatments, including medications or lifestyle changes, to effectively manage hair loss.
Evaluating Nutrient Levels Essential for Hair Health
Blood tests also assess nutrient levels, which are vital for promoting healthy hair growth. Common deficiencies that can contribute to hair loss include iron, vitamin D, and biotin. Identifying Inflammatory Markers Through Blood Testing
Blood tests can identify inflammation markers that may indicate underlying health issues impacting hair growth. Conditions such as autoimmune disorders can result in progressive hair thinning, making it essential for Guildford residents to pursue these tests if they notice unexplained hair loss.
Recognising inflammation markers enables healthcare providers to create a comprehensive treatment plan. Early detection of inflammation-related complications can prompt timely interventions, minimising the risk of further hair loss and supporting overall health.

Thorough Evaluations of Thyroid Function
Thyroid function is crucial for maintaining hair health, and expert evaluations in Guildford ensure comprehensive assessments of conditions that could impact hair growth. Both hypothyroidism and hyperthyroidism can contribute to hair thinning, making it imperative to assess thyroid hormone levels.
Healthcare professionals can interpret thyroid test results to recommend the most effective course of action. This may involve adjusting medications or conducting further tests to manage any thyroid-related issues, thereby effectively supporting hair health.

Understanding Referral Requirements for Testing
Understanding referral requirements is crucial for Guildford patients seeking blood tests for hair loss. Typically, a referral from a general practitioner (GP) is necessary to access testing through NHS facilities.
Patients should consult their GP to discuss their symptoms and the need for testing. This ensures that patients receive appropriate care and guidance, streamlining their pathway to diagnosis and treatment.

Frequently Asked Questions
What does a blood test for hair loss involve?
A blood test for hair loss evaluates hormone levels, nutrient deficiencies, and inflammation markers that could contribute to hair thinning. It provides valuable insights into underlying health issues affecting hair growth.
How long until I receive my blood test results?
In Guildford, blood test results typically take a few days to a week, depending on laboratory workload and the specific tests performed. Patients should check with their healthcare provider for expected timeframes.
Is a referral necessary for a blood test?
For NHS blood tests in Guildford, a referral from a general practitioner (GP) is generally required. Private clinics may allow direct booking without a referral, but it is advisable to confirm their policies.

Can stress lead to hair loss?
Yes, stress can contribute to hair loss, particularly in conditions like telogen effluvium. Managing stress through relaxation techniques and lifestyle adjustments can help mitigate its effects on hair health.
